Output 2579551f25280ca4b983e4678db78fc4d36e332b41a50b7da62a646f5f67f915:1

value
16743689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 537d30dbe4c0b453c643e38f8b3013414b10aaeb OP_EQUALVERIFY OP_CHECKSIG
address
18cT4LS6LENpHph8LBJeiqfBdr5TYY2Ecu
transaction
2579551f25280ca4b983e4678db78fc4d36e332b41a50b7da62a646f5f67f915
spent
true